How much is sea level going to rise?

New research predicts that limiting global warming to 1.5°C could halve land ice-driven sea level rise by 2100. Greenland and glacier melt would drop significantly, though Antarctic contributions remain highly uncertain.

Polarstern Sets Sail for the Arctic

On 24 May 2021, Polarstern set out to resume long-term Arctic deep-sea monitoring in Fram Strait. AWI scientists aim to track climate impacts, deploy new FRAM observatories, and study plastic pollution and ecosystem changes.
